I eat beef raw on occasion. Both as carpaccio, and steak tartare. Wouldn’t eat pork or lamb raw, except, in the case of pork it’s charcuterie. Parma ham is raw pork, it’s just meat that has been cured in salt, hung and dried for a year or so. So we eat uncooked meat all the time, we just don’t notic...
